Most spring clamps are too big and too heavy and can jerk fragile rigging out of the alignment you want. I found these little clamps work better for me. I scavenged them from electronic test leads. About 1 to 1 1/4 “ in length, strong clamping grip and light in weight. Keeping shrouds gathered, back stays coiled up and controlling mast rigging chaos. See photo of them doing just that.
